The Goodman bt1243745 is a secondary thermal limit switch designed to protect heating equipment from overtemperature conditions. This safety device monitors heat levels within the system and interrupts operation when temperatures exceed safe thresholds, preventing damage to components and reducing fire risk. It is a direct accessory-class component installed by licensed HVAC technicians during routine service or system repair. The bt1243745 is a factory-matched replacement that fits within the control circuit of compatible Goodman heating systems.
Secondary thermal limit switches like the bt1243745 are typically found in gas furnaces and air handlers where a backup overheat protection device is required in addition to the primary limit. This part is suited for residential heating applications and is categorized as an accessory-class switch. Technicians replace this component when the original limit has failed open, trips repeatedly, or shows signs of heat damage during a service call.

Installation should be performed by a licensed HVAC technician. Disconnect all power to the furnace or air handler at the breaker and verify voltage is absent before removing the existing limit switch. Follow the unit wiring diagram for correct terminal connections and confirm the replacement switch is seated and secured before restoring power. Refer to local mechanical codes and the equipment manufacturer service manual for procedure guidance.
